5 Warning Signs of a Nervous Breakdown You Shouldn’t Ignore

nervous breakdown warning signs

Even though most people don’t know that, a nervous breakdown is not really a medical condition. It only indicates other medical issues such as depression or anxiety. It is a direct result of too much stress, and it can usually be predicted by several emotional, mental, and physical warning signs.

It’s a good idea to learn the nervous breakdown warning signs. That way, you can pay your doctor a visit, if you need to, and feel better.

Lack of Concentration

This is one of the most common nervous breakdown warning signs. When you suffer from a lot of stress, your brain becomes somewhat overworked, and the hormones in charge of improving your concentration are not released properly.

Your brain gets fried, and you start lacking focus, especially when you need to work on projects. In some extreme cases, your memory might deteriorate.

Eating Urges

When you’re under a lot of stress, your brain releases adrenaline among other hormones. But once the effects wear off, the body needs to replenish its energy. This is why you tend to eat even when you don’t really need to.

Looks Don’t Matter

One of the most common nervous breakdown warning signs is when you stop caring about the way you look. This is commonly a result of apathy.

Dark Thoughts

Are you worried all the time? You’re not really sure about what, but you feel like something bad is coming your way. Emotional breakdown is commonly preceded by worries blown out of proportion.

Angry Stomach

Do you feel like you’re at war with your stomach? Constant cramps and aches down there are some of the physical nervous breakdown warning signs.

Conclusion

If you’re suffering from any of the above, it’s a sign you need to pay a visit to your doctor. These signs shouldn’t be ignored as they can lead to increased mental distress and further medical issues.
